Tracy Woods passed away in Baton Rouge, Louisiana. Funeral Home Services for Tracy are being provided by Lawson - Rollins Purple Shield Funeral Home - Gonzales. The obituary was featured in The Advocate on July 4, 2013, and The Times-Picayune on July 5, 2013.
